Wimbledon Championships: Record Prize Money Announced for 2025

WHAT'S THE STORY?

What's Happening?

The Wimbledon Championships, one of the most prestigious tennis tournaments globally, has announced a record prize money of £53,500,000 for the 2025 event. Winners of the men's and women's singles titles will each receive £3,000,000. The tournament, held at the All England Lawn Tennis Club in London, is the only grand slam played on grass. It is known for its traditions, including a strict dress code and the consumption of strawberries and cream. The event attracts top tennis talent and offers a unique experience for players and spectators alike.
